NAVY TESTING WOODLAND & DESERT PATTERN NWUs




The Navy Times is reporting that the Navy is testing
Woodland and Desert Utilities based off the design of the new Navy Working Uniform.   No time table was given on the tests.

Woodland and Desert pattern BDUs are issued to sailors currently at the command level as organizational clothing and are not considered "Seabag Uniforms".   The new digital pattern uniforms are designed to replace existing organizational issued BDUs and will not replace the Navy Working Uniform in the seabag.
